Ep#06: Tabassum Wyne - An Instagram food blogger talks about her roots and social entrepreneurship

from Across Her Table Podcast · host Mifrah Abid

Tabassum Wyne is an Instagram star with 14k followers under her Instagram handle @Kashmirifoodie. Her recipes and cookbooks have won her thousands of admirers. She has collaborated with big brands like KitchenAid USA, Nando's, Mellisa and Doug, Chapters Indigo, and Wilton (among others) as a content creator and recipe developer. But there's more to Tabassum. She is now the founder and executive director of the Muslim Advisory Council of Canada- a nonprofit organization that aims to build bridges between Muslim and non-Muslim people, businesses, and communities. Listen to her talk about her Kashmiri roots, her role as a social entrepreneur, and her love for all things food.
